Top 5 iOS Books Apps in New Zealand: Q1 2025 Performance
Explore the performance trends of the top 5 iOS books apps in New Zealand for Q1 2025, highlighting downloads, revenue, and active users.
In the first quarter of 2025, the top 5 iOS books applications in New Zealand showed varied performance trends, with data sourced from Sensor Tower providing insights into downloads, revenue, and active user metrics.
Libby, the library app maintained a stable download trend, peaking at approximately 1.1K in early January before dipping to around 855 by early March. Active users saw a gradual decline from 40K at the beginning of January to about 28.5K by the end of the quarter.
Amazon Kindle experienced a decrease in weekly downloads, starting at 1.2K in late December and falling to around 666 by March's end. Active users fluctuated slightly, beginning at 20.5K and closing the quarter near 19K.
Audible: Audiobooks & Podcasts showed robust revenue performance, reaching a peak of approximately $27.7K in late February. Weekly downloads remained steady around the 600-800 range, while active users hovered around 39K, with a slight dip towards the end of March.
Goodreads: Book Reviews noted a significant drop in downloads from 1.6K at the quarter's start to just over 350 by March. Active users followed a downward trend, starting at 21K and ending around 16.2K.
BorrowBox had consistent download numbers, averaging around 350-420 weekly. Active users displayed a gradual increase, moving from nearly 11.7K in early January to over 13.6K by March's conclusion.
